    Randall makes history with World Cup win  Dec 17, 2007
    In a groundbreaking victory in a sport long dominated by Europeans and Russians, Anchorage's Kikkan Randall became the first American woman to win a World Cup cross-country ski race Sunday in Rybinsk, Russia. Story tools. (Anchorage Daily News)
